Output 149c13721ffae36f218b842491431f8bf08ac5a9ad4eb24b3bb3ec26f0aa8e41:0

value
42023940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d00c378deb21240782bb33bba95e203cd7a52d3 OP_EQUAL
address
MR8WrjqhLpiCfeGQnGeEcrxb59BnZgCLXP
transaction
149c13721ffae36f218b842491431f8bf08ac5a9ad4eb24b3bb3ec26f0aa8e41
spent
true